#4e609f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e609f is composed of 30.6% red, 37.6%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.9% cyan, 39.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 226.7 degrees, a saturation of 34.2% and a lightness of 46.5%. #4e609f color hex could be obtained by blending #9cc0ff with #00003f.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#4e609f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f3f4f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e609f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#72747b is the less saturated color, while #0537e8 is the most saturated one.
